Top MBA colleges in Bangalore are:-
1. AIMS Institutes
2. Institute of Management, Christ University and IFIM Business School
3. Alliance School of Business and Alliance University
4. Indus Business Academy
5. Symbiosis Institute of Business Management, Bengaluru

The approximate tuition fees for ECE branch in MSRIT, Bangalore is 1 lac 70 thousand rupees, however it varies from year to year and it fully depends upon the college management.
